A hazardous materials decontamination tent was set up in the Westgate parking lot on June 7 in response to a New House bomb scare. Cambridge and MIT police eventually determined that there was never any threat to campus safety, and that harmless construction materials were mistaken for pipe bombs. Nobody required decontamination.
